Cricket returns to the Olympics at Los Angeles 2028, with T20 matches starting July 12 at Fairgrounds Stadium in Pomona. Six men’s and six women’s teams will compete, marking the sport’s first Olympic appearance since 1900. Medal matches are on July 20 and 29.

Real Madrid has re-signed Álvaro Carreras from Benfica on a six-year deal. The 22-year-old left-back, a product of Madrid's youth academy, will be officially presented on Tuesday.

Punjab FC signed defender Bijoy Varghese from Inter Kashi for the upcoming season. The 25-year-old will stay until 2028 and aims to contribute to the team's success.
Kokrajhar, Assam hosted the 134th Indian Oil Durand Cup trophy display, featuring the Durand Cup, Shimla Trophy, and President’s Cup. Six matches will be held at SAI Stadium.
Elite Danish athletes are increasingly using nicotine pouches, raising health and performance concerns. Team Denmark warns nicotine can harm athletes' well-being and abilities.
Jofra Archer, inspired by Sourav Ganguly’s iconic 2002 shirt-waving moment, starred in England’s 22-run win over India at Lord’s. Returning after three years, Archer took 3/55 as England sealed the thrilling third Test on July 14.
